Output 64487108aa63337a7d7e7febfba509328f53514205eaf93814f6a7b12e8451d6:0

value
485968
script pubkey
OP_HASH160 OP_PUSHBYTES_20 07ad34bf9ecfc495a5c0e937b6a0432faecc8134 OP_EQUAL
address
32Pc9TGvBVgzQVQRwsT2U2KMxEPAxNKrGB
transaction
64487108aa63337a7d7e7febfba509328f53514205eaf93814f6a7b12e8451d6
spent
true